On 5/11/22 9:27 AM, Miaoqian Lin wrote:

> of_find_device_by_node() takes reference, we should use put_device()
> to release it when not need anymore.
> Add missing put_device() in error path to avoid refcount
> leak.
>
> Fixes: 43f01da0f279 ("MIPS/OCTEON/ata: Convert pata_octeon_cf.c to use device tree.")
> Signed-off-by: Miaoqian Lin <linmq006@xxxxxxxxx>
> ---
> drivers/ata/pata_octeon_cf.c | 2 ++
> 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/ata/pata_octeon_cf.c b/drivers/ata/pata_octeon_cf.c
> index 6b5ed3046b44..65688459acf1 100644
> --- a/drivers/ata/pata_octeon_cf.c
> +++ b/drivers/ata/pata_octeon_cf.c
> @@ -857,12 +857,14 @@ static int octeon_cf_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
> res_dma = platform_get_resource(dma_dev, IORESOURCE_MEM, 0);
> if (!res_dma) {
> of_node_put(dma_node);
> + put_device(&dma_dev->dev);
> return -EINVAL;
> }
> cf_port->dma_base = (u64)devm_ioremap(&pdev->dev, res_dma->start,
> resource_size(res_dma));
> if (!cf_port->dma_base) {
> of_node_put(dma_node);
> + put_device(&dma_dev->dev);
> return -EINVAL;
> }
>

It seems you forgot to call put_device() at the end of the enclosing *if*, where of_node_put()
is also called...
